The ingredients needed to make Parmesan Crusted Chicken:
  1. Get chicken breasts, seasoned with salt and pepper
  2. Make ready Provolone cheese
  3. Make ready ⚫ Ranch Spread:
  4. Make ready grated parmesan cheese
  5. Get Ranch dressing
  6. Take ⚫ Parmesan Crumb Topping:
  7. Take Panko bread crumbs
  8. Prepare garlic powder
  9. Get grated parmesan cheese
  10. Take melted butter
Instructions to make Parmesan Crusted Chicken:
  1. Cook chicken in skillet over medium heat with a little olive oil until thoroughly cooked and browned; keep warm & set aside.
  2. Make your ranch spread by combining all ingredients under ranch spread category in a small bowl.
  3. Do the same with your parmesan crumb topping in a separate bowl.
  4. Prepare a 9 x 13 dish and place cooked chicken in dish. Top with ranch spread, slice of provolone each and finish with crumb topping.
  5. Position in oven on top rack and broil on low until crumb topping is golden brown.
